LONDON: MQM leader Altaf Hussain on Sunday spoke to Prime Minister Raja Pervaiz Ashraf on phone and reiterated his party’s support.
The two leaders exchanged views on the current political situation.
Hussain stressed that all the challenges being faced by the country should be addressed in a democratic manner.
“Prime Minister should work to alleviate the people’s issues. MQM will stand by him,” he said.
He said that the government should expedite efforts to amend the existing law, allowing Pakistanis with dual citizenship to participate in the elections.
On this occasion, PM Raja lauded Hussain’s role for democracy and added his government would soon start legislation for the holders of dual nationality. SAMAA
